The skywalk TEQUILA6 has 3 A-, 3 B-, 3 C-, and 1 stabilo line. The main-stabilo is connect- ed with the B-riser. The brake lines are not load-bearing and lead from the trailing edge over the main brake lines through the brake pulleys on the C-risers to the brake handles.
